Summary of Residency Program
The Department of Anesthesiology and Pain Management at UT Southwestern offers a competitive residency program focused on training skilled anesthesiologists. With a commitment to excellence, residents have the opportunity to engage in diverse clinical settings, research, and a supportive learning environment. The program fosters the professional growth of residents with substantial exposure to various subspecialties and career pathways, ensuring comprehensive training for future leaders in anesthesiology.

Overview
The current residents include a diverse group of 23 PGY-1 MD residents with varying hometowns and aspirations. Many residents have backgrounds from prestigious medical schools and exhibit a wide array of interests from pediatrics to critical care, indicating a rich learning environment. Notably, there are 3 PGY-1 residents identified as International Medical Graduates.
